DEPARTMENT OF JUSTICE I OFFICE OF THE INSPECTOR GENERAL MEMORANDUM OF INVESTIGATION Case Number: 2019-010614 Reporting Office: New York Field Office Interview of former Signet Electronic Systems Inc. employee On September 22, 2021, Special Agent and Assistant Special Agent in Charge U.S. Department of Justice Office of the Inspector General (OIG), conducted a voluntary telephonic interview of former employee of Signet Electronic Systems, Inc., Norwell, Massachusetts. The interview was conducted in reference to an official OIG investigation surrounding the death of BOP inmate Epstein, Register Number 76318-054, who was previously housed at the Metropolitan Correctional Center (MCC) New York, New York. was the Senior Customer Support Representative assisting MCC New York with their camera system technical support and upgrades. The interview was recorded, and the recording has been transcribed. The interview transcript and document discussed with during the interview is attached to this report. The audio recorded interview has been saved separately to the case file due to its large file size. Attachments: 1. Transcribed interview of the recorded interview of conducted on August 8, 2021. 2. Signet Service Request #24975 dated August 8, 2019 for MCC New York.
